Transaction ee2c594ab1f1de5025a0c8e48843fd96fb66c80c80c9b97454a713147827029d
1 Input
1 Output
-
ee2c594ab1f1de5025a0c8e48843fd96fb66c80c80c9b97454a713147827029d:0
- value
- 1299263
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ff28344ed281833e1edf609c1211a0703a08c1a
- address
- bc1qtlegx38d9qvr8c0d7cyuzgg6qup6prq6ndjadx